A classic Italian dessert. This version is simple yet incredibly delicious.
1) Separate the eggs.
2) Place 5 tbsp of the sugar and yolks in a bowl and mix them together.
3) Add the mascarpone to the yolk mixture and mix until creamy.
4) Beat the egg whites separately in a bowl until thick and frothy (stiff peaks - the mixture will stick to the bowl if briefly flipped upside down --- be careful trying this!)
5) Add 1 tbsp sugar to the egg whites and then incorporate the egg white mixture into the egg yolk mixture by gently moving the tablespoon from the bottom of the mixture to the top.
5) Take another bowl and mix the coffee with the Marsala.
6) Dip the biscuits in the coffee for a couple of seconds (no longer otherwise they’ll break).
7) Line a bowl (for one portion) with a layer of cream. Cover with the biscuits and then add another layer of cream. Sprinkle the cocoa powder over the cream. Add another layer of biscuits and then a double layer of cream. Sprinkle the cocoa powder over the cream and chill for an hour.
8) Dust with fresh cocoa powder before serving.
Make sure to be gentle when incorporating the egg white mixture into the egg yolk mixture. Otherwise, you could deflate the egg white mixture.
